Understand the Maths Syllabus

First of all, you should understand your mathematics syllabus thoroughly. Knowing from which topics questions can be asked in the CBSE Board Exam will be very beneficial for you. For this, you can seek assistance from your school math teacher, watch videos on YouTube, and also refer to the online syllabus

Understand Basic Concepts of Mathematics

To understand any topic of mathematics, it is important to first understand its basic mathematics concepts. If you understand the basic concepts of maths then you will understand everything else easily. For this you can take help of NCERT books or watch online tutorials.

Remember the Rules and Formulas

There are many types of mathematical rules and formulas in mathematics. It is very important to remember these formulas. You can write down these rules and formulas and keep them in your notebook or view them online.

Make Mathematical Notes

It is also very important to keep your maths notes organized. You can write necessary formulas, rules and examples in your notes. This will make it easier for you to solve the maths paper in the exam.

Practice Make You Perfect

Math is a subject which needs to be practiced continuously. If you do not practice continuously then you may find it difficult to get good marks in the CBSE Mathematics Examination. You can use CBSE official model papers, CBSE previous year papers and online question banks for this.

Practice of Mock Test

Giving mock tests is a very good way to prepare for the CBSE Maths Exam. By giving mock tests, you will get an idea of your mathematics preparation and you can take timely important steps to overcome your shortcomings. You can give mock tests in your school or online.

Get Help from friends

If you are not able to understand any topic then you can take help from your friends or a teacher. This will make it easier for you to understand that mathematics topic. You can join any group study circle for better practice.

Always be Positive

Stay positive while revising for your math exam and handle stress well. Take breaks, get proper rest, and do things you love to prevent burnout. Remember, a healthy mind leads to better understanding and improved performance in exams.

Don’t hesitate to seek help from your teacher or online resources if you face challenges. Keep practicing and believe in your ability to do well!

Time Management

Try to solve the maths paper within the time limit prescribed in the board exam format. This will help you develop time management skills for the actual exam.

Read General Instructions from CBSE

General Instructions:

  • 1. This Question Paper has 5 Sections A, B, C, D and E.
  • 2. Section A has 20 MCQs carrying 1 mark each
  • 3. Section B has 5 questions carrying 02 marks each.
  • 4. Section C has 6 questions carrying 03 marks each.
  • 5. Section D has 4 questions carrying 05 marks each.
  • 6. Draw neat figures wherever required. Take Ï€ =22/7 wherever required if not stated.

♦ Section E has 3 case based integrated units of assessment (04 marks each) with sub- parts of the values of 1, 1 and 2 marks each respectively.

♦ All Questions are compulsory. However, an internal choice in 2 Qs of 5 marks, 2 Qs of 3 marks and 2 Questions of 2 marks has been provided. An internal choice has been provided in the 2marks questions of Section E
